It’s frustrating, right? You’re expecting to see clear pictures sent to you via text, but instead, you’re greeted with blurry or pixelated images. You’re not alone; many Android users face this issue, often when receiving pictures through text messaging (MMS).
What Causes Blurry Pictures?
There are several factors that can contribute to receiving blurry pictures:
Network Issues: Weak cellular signal can affect the quality of the images sent and received.
MMS Settings: Sometimes, the settings for your messaging app can lead to size limitations or poor image delivery.
Cache Problems: Cached data in your messaging app may become corrupted, leading to blurry images.
Troubleshooting Steps
If you’re experiencing blurry images, here are a few steps you can take to troubleshoot the issue:
Check Network Connection: Make sure you have a strong cellular signal or are connected to a reliable Wi-Fi network.
Clear App Cache: Go to your device settings > Apps > [Your Messaging App] > Storage > Clear Cache. This could resolve any data corruption issues.
Adjust MMS Settings: Check the settings in your messaging app to ensure it is set up to send and receive full-size images. This setting can often be found under mobile data settings.
Update Your Messaging App: Ensure that your messaging app is up to date. Sometimes, these issues are resolved with updates that fix bugs.
Ask the Sender: If none of the above steps work, it might be worth checking with the person sending you the pictures. They may be sending images that are already low quality.
